NIOS D.El.Ed. Result 2019 – Rechecking/Re-evaluation
In case, a candidate is not satisfied with their NIOS D.El.Ed Result 2019 then they can apply for rechecking of their answer sheets. Candidates must, however, note that the marks will only be counted again in case any answer is left unchecked and is later evaluated. Candidates are required to apply separately for the re-evaluation of their answer sheets.
Also, candidates must note that the application for Revaluation and Rechecking of the answer sheets needs to be submitted within 30 days after the announcement of the result and the results of the rechecking and re-evaluation will be announced within 30-45 days of the receipt of the application.
Diploma in Elementary Education (D.El.Ed) program is a specifically designed package for in-service untrained teachers working in primary/ upper primary schools of different states of the country. The program has been developed by the Academic Department, NIOS on the initiative of Ministry of Human Resource Development (MHRD), Govt. of India, keeping in view the NCF 2005, RTE 2009 and NCFTE 2010. The Programme aims at enabling the target group to develop in them skills, competencies, attitudes, and understanding to make teaching and learning more effective.
